CAS 89518-83-2
:1-(4-nitrophenyl)imidazolidin-2-one
Description:
1-(4-Nitrophenyl)imidazolidin-2-one is a chemical compound characterized by its imidazolidinone structure, which features a five-membered ring containing two nitrogen atoms and a carbonyl group. The presence of a 4-nitrophenyl group indicates that a nitro substituent is attached to a phenyl ring at the para position, contributing to the compound's unique electronic properties and potential reactivity. This compound is typically a solid at room temperature and may exhibit moderate solubility in organic solvents. Its molecular structure suggests potential applications in medicinal chemistry, particularly in the development of pharmaceuticals, due to the imidazolidinone moiety, which is often associated with biological activity. The nitro group can influence the compound's polarity and reactivity, making it a candidate for further chemical modifications. Safety data should be consulted, as nitro compounds can sometimes be hazardous. Overall, 1-(4-nitrophenyl)imidazolidin-2-one represents a versatile scaffold for further research and development in various chemical and biological applications.
Formula:C9H9N3O3
InChI:InChI=1/C9H9N3O3/c13-9-10-5-6-11(9)7-1-3-8(4-2-7)12(14)15/h1-4H,5-6H2,(H,10,13)
SMILES:c1cc(ccc1N1CCN=C1O)N(=O)=O
